The rainbow lorikeet (虹彩吸蜜鹦鹉) is a kind of parrot in the northeast of Australia. It is the most colorful and noisy bird in the world. The bird has green, orange, blue, red, yellow, purple and grey colors on its body.

Rainbow lorikeets are small birds. They are usually 11 to 12 inches long and weigh 120g to 140g. It is said that they can live for over 20 years in the wild.

They usually live in groups. At night, they sleep in the trees in a big group. But during the daytime, they move in much smaller groups (about 20 birds). Late in the evening, you can sometimes see a larger group flying back home.

These birds spend a lot of time looking for food. Most of their food comes from trees, like flowers, nuts and fruit. But sometimes they eat insects. They can get water from the leaves that they eat or drink water directly.

Rainbow lorikeets usually start to have families when they are around two years old. When they have baby birds, both the parents help to feed them.
